Skip to main content

Quick Start

Apply a bundle from GitHub:

skul add github.com/sjquant/ai-bundles react-expert

Use owner/repo shorthand:

skul add acme/shared-bundles core --agent codex

Clone via SSH:

skul add --ssh github.com/sjquant/ai-bundles react-expert
skul add git@github.com:sjquant/ai-bundles react-expert

Re-apply from cache without network access:

skul add react-expert

Install selected bundle items only:

skul add react-expert --agent codex --include skills/diagnose
skul add react-expert --agent codex --include root-instruction

Or choose items interactively:

skul add react-expert --agent codex --select-items

Inspect state:

skul list
skul status
skul check

Update or clean up:

skul update
skul remove react-expert
skul reset

For scripting or agent usage, set SKUL_NO_TUI=1 to disable interactive prompts.

Tracked root instructions

If a bundle writes to a root instruction file that is already tracked by Git, use the tracked-shadow lifecycle during upstream updates:

skul sync

Manual equivalent:

skul shadow --suspend
git pull --ff-only
skul shadow --refresh